#d64110 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#d64110 is composed of 83.9% red, 25.5% green and 6.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 69.6% magenta, 92.5% yellow and 16.1% black. It has a hue angle of 14.8 degrees, a saturation of 86.1% and a lightness of 45.1%. #d64110 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ff8220 with #ad0000. Closest websafe color is: #cc3300.

#d64110 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#d64110 has RGB values of R:214, G:65, B:16 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.7, Y:0.93, K:0.16. Its decimal value is 14041360.
